# v0.2.6: Contain workspace capture failures
|
|
2
|
+
|
|
3
|
+
Workspace outcome capture accepts absolute symbolic links that resolve inside
|
|
4
|
+
the source workspace. The derived patch or snapshot uses portable relative
|
|
5
|
+
links; the source workspace is unchanged. External, dangling, and cyclic links
|
|
6
|
+
remain rejected for workspace packaging.
|
|
7
|
+
|
|
8
|
+
A workspace packaging failure no longer rewrites native completion as an
|
|
9
|
+
infrastructure failure. Capture records the missing outcome and retains the
|
|
10
|
+
source for recovery. Native semantic evidence can be normalized and analyzed
|
|
11
|
+
independently of workspace qualification. Verified task outcomes still require
|
|
12
|
+
a verifier bound to the captured workspace. Export safety checks are unchanged.
|
|
13
|
+
|
|
14
|
+
The run-manifest v1 schema now permits completed observational runs without a
|
|
15
|
+
workspace artifact. Consumers must use qualification dimensions when deciding
|
|
16
|
+
which evidence supports their analysis, rather than infer completeness from
|
|
17
|
+
terminal state.
|
|
18
|
+
|
|
19
|
+
Regression coverage includes absolute-link patch/snapshot relocation, preserved
|
|
20
|
+
source links, invalid-target rejection, cleanup containment, and normalization
|
|
21
|
+
with missing workspace evidence. A real retained xhigh trajectory generated 21
|
|
22
|
+
structural observations without its workspace artifact and without model calls.
